Linn-
Including the city of Cedar Rapids
958 PM CDT Mon Mar 18 2024

Rest of tonight   Mostly clear. Near steady temperature in the mid 20s. Southwest winds 10 to 15 mph.
Tuesday   Sunny. Not as cool with highs in the mid 50s. West winds 15 to 20 mph with gusts up to 30 mph.
Tuesday night   Mostly clear. Lows in the mid 20s. Northwest winds 15 to 20 mph.
Wednesday   Sunny. Much cooler with highs around 40. Northwest winds 10 to 15 mph with gusts up to 25 mph.
Wednesday night   Partly cloudy in the evening, then becoming mostly cloudy. Lows in the lower 20s. North winds 5 to 10 mph.
Thursday   Partly sunny. Highs in the lower 40s.
Thursday night   Snow. Rain after midnight. Little or no snow accumulation. Lows around 30. Chance of precipitation 90 percent.
Friday   Mostly cloudy with a chance of rain and snow in the morning, then partly sunny in the afternoon. Highs in the mid 40s. Chance of precipitation 50 percent.
Friday night   Mostly cloudy in the evening, then becoming partly cloudy. Lows in the lower 20s.
Saturday   Mostly sunny. A chance of rain and snow in the afternoon. Highs in the lower 40s. Chance of precipitation 30 percent.
Saturday night   A chance of rain in the evening. Mostly cloudy with a chance of snow. Lows in the upper 20s. Chance of precipitation 50 percent.
Sunday   Rain and snow likely. Light snow accumulation. Highs in the upper 40s. Chance of precipitation 80 percent.
Sunday night   Snow in the evening. Rain. Little or no additional snow accumulation. Breezy with lows in the mid 30s. Chance of precipitation 80 percent.
Monday   Rain likely. Breezy with highs in the lower 50s. Chance of rain 70 percent.
